Stanford (1-1) @ UCF (2-0)
TV: ESPN, 2:30p
Line: UCF -9, 60.5
Scoop: This is UCF’s Super Bowl. Not often due they get a Power 5 school to visit Orlando. The Knights have played no one up till this point and Stanford was embarrassed last week in the 2H to USC, which is why many are on the chalk. Love that the Cardinal are 17-4 ATS after a SU loss.
Play: Stanford +9

Clemson (2-0) @ Syracuse (1-1)
TV: ABC, 6:30p
Line: Clemson -27.5, 64.5
Scoop: I know Clemson lost the last time in the Carrier Dome, but no way that happens now. Clemson dominated Texas A&M last week while ‘Cuse was embarrassed by Maryland in a 40-point loss. The 4-TD spread is a little concerning in Clemson’s first road game, but the Tigers should roll easy.
Play: Clemson -27.5
TCU (1-0) @ Purdue (1-0)
TV: Big 10 Network, 6:30p
Line: TCU -2, 52.5
Scoop: After a tough loss to Nevada in W1, Purdue rolled the SEC school Vandy 42-24 under QB Elijah Sindelar, who was named B10 Off Player of the Week after throwing for 500 yards. TCU was off last week after beating a powder puff Arkansas-Pine Bluff in W1. I think Purdue is the better team & actually wins outright.
Play: Purdue +2
